The Greek god of revolution is not explicitly defined in ancient Greek mythology, as the concept of revolution is more modern. However, the closest figure associated with upheaval and change is Prometheus, who defied the gods by stealing fire and giving it to humanity, symbolizing rebellion and the quest for knowledge. Additionally, figures like Athena, the goddess of wisdom and warfare, could be seen as embodying revolutionary ideals through strategic change and empowerment.
